Raywell Country Lodge Park, situated in Cottingham, East Riding of Yorkshire, offers a luxurious retreat in the heart of England, ideal for families or groups of up to six guests. This three-bedroom lodge features a master suite with a king-sized bed, en-suite bathroom, and Smart TV, alongside a double bedroom and a twin room, making it a comfortable choice for various accommodation needs. The lodge boasts a modern open-plan living space that combines the kitchen, dining, and living areas, equipped with contemporary amenities including a washing machine, dishwasher, and coffee machine. A large Smart TV sets the stage for enjoyable movie nights, while French doors lead out to a spacious deck complete with comfortable rattan seating and a private hot tub, perfect for relaxation under the sun.
Set against the backdrop of a beautifully landscaped 19th-century manor house, Raywell Country Lodge Park is recognized for its commitment to conservation, having been awarded the David Bellamy Gold Award. The park is enveloped by the picturesque Yorkshire Wolds, making it a serene escape for romantic getaways or revitalizing holidays. Guests can indulge in the tranquil atmosphere and scenic countryside views from their hot tub or visit the traditional tearoom that offers locally sourced produce. The surrounding East Riding region is rich in attractions, featuring a stunning coastline with beautiful beaches, dramatic cliff-top walks, and wildlife havens. For those who prefer inland adventures, the North Yorkshire Moors provide ample opportunities for scenic walking and cycling. Additionally, the vibrant city of Kingston Upon Hull, just 8 miles away, boasts a variety of cultural experiences and attractions, including the renowned Deep Aquarium, which is a highlight for visitors. For a seamless arrival experience, guests are advised to contact the park office at least three days before their visit to obtain a key code for their lodge. Check-in times vary, with early check-in and late check-out options available for an additional fee. The lodge enforces a security deposit policy, requiring a £200 deposit for three and four-bedroom lodges, which is refundable after the stay, provided there is no damage. While the park does not accommodate group bookings or parties, it remains a family-friendly destination, ensuring a peaceful and enjoyable environment for all guests.
